Applications open for 25 royal scholarships up for grabs

By MEDICINE HAT NEWS on August 8th, 2025

newsdesk@medicinehatnews.com The province is once again awarding scholarships to 25 Advancing Futures students through its commemorative Duke and Duchess of Cambridge Scholarship. The scholarship reflects the value the royal couple places on education and was created as a legacy in honour of their tour of the province in 2011. The awards, valued at $2,000 each, ... EMS-811 Shared Response Line surpasses 50,000 calls, health organizations report

By ANNA SMITH Local Journalism Initiative on August 7th, 2025

asmith@medicinehatnews.com Primary Care Alberta and Alberta Health Services are boasting the successes of the EMS-811 Shared Response Line, as the 50,000-call milestone has been reached. The line, a provincewide service, connects callers with a registered nurse at Health Link 811 if they are assessed to not be in need of an ambulance, helping avoid unnecessary ... Read More »
